Design and Implementation of Simulated Aerial Refueling Based on Small Fixed-Wing Cluster UAVs

This paper represents research and validation of aerial refueling technology for fixed-wing cluster UAVs conducted in Subject 4 of the Unmanned Scramble 2023 event. Firstly, a tanker state estimation method is designed, which can estimate the complete motion state of the tanker during UAV tracking. Second, a relative navigation method based on target features is developed, which utilizes deep neural networks to complete target detection and relative navigation solving. Further, a multi-UAV cooperative refueling control strategy is designed to ensure that the refueling of the cluster UAV is completed in an orderly manner. Finally, the effectiveness of the method is verified by small fixed-wing cluster UAV flight test.
